Mets second baseman Jeff McNeil was ejected from Friday's game against the Texas Rangers in the bottom of the fourth inning by home plate umpire Scott Barry.
McNeil, 0-for-2 on the night against Jacob deGrom, disagreed with a strike three call that appeared low and reacted angrily before getting tossed.
Ronny Mauricio entered the game to play third base, shifting Brett Baty to second base.
